Вопрос:

Value, scale of

(Последнее редактирование: пятница, 31 Июль 2020, 23:05)
Ответ:

the idea that some things can be ranked on a scale of moral value. For example, one might hold that human beings are more valuable than other sentient animals; sentient animals are more valuable than non-sentient animals, etc. Some defenders of animal experimentation argue that harming animals in research can be justified to benefit human beings because human beings are more valuable than animals.

Вопрос:

Vulnerable subject

(Последнее редактирование: пятница, 31 Июль 2020, 23:06)
Ответ:

research subject who has an increased susceptibility to harm or exploitation due to his or her compromised ability to make decisions or advocate for his/her interests or his/her dependency. Vulnerability may be based on age, mental disability, institutionalization, language barriers, socioeconomic deprivation, or other factors. See Decision-making capacityInformed consent.
